#e2f434 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#e2f434 is composed of 88.6% red, 95.7% green and 20.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 7.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 78.7%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 65.6 degrees, a saturation of 89.7% and a lightness of 58%. #e2f434 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ff68 with #c5e900. Closest websafe color is: #ccff33.

● #e2f434 color description : Bright yellow.
The hexadecimal color #e2f434 has RGB values of R:226, G:244, B:52 and CMYK values of C:0.07, M:0, Y:0.79,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 14873652.
